About Fritz the Cat (1972)

Sex-obsessed tomcat Fritz drops out of NYU and embraces every new experience that crosses his path, including easy sex and drugs. But Fritz ends up holding the dynamite that will detonate the ultimate 1960s statement when he joins a group of radical hippies. Based on underground comic-book artist Robert Crumb’s revolutionary character, Fritz the Cat became the first X-rated cartoon.

Written & Directed by Ralph Bakshi. Produced by Steve Krantz. Provided courtesy of Park Circus. Rated X. Running time: 78 minutes.
